A dark greenish grey loop pile, moulded with a very heavy underlay/back cloth was used on all Heralds with the exception of very early 948 cars which had them in other various colours depending on body and trim colour, and early 12/50s which may have used a mottled carpet similar to the Vitesse 6 and of course 13/60s which used a tufted pile carpet colour matched to the interior trim.  Original and new old stock 1200 carpets in particular, are very, very rare and should anyone have any that they are willing to part with a decent set either in part or a whole set, please let me know.....

In the meanwhile, I use Newton Commercial carpets in black which are moulded and similar(ish) to what is standard in a 13/60.

My herald 1200 1969 has original loop pile carpets which are absolutely knackered. On old felt underlay. They are a faded brown colour.
